The OM Irish Folk Band

The OM Irish band's unique music has and always will get a party, wedding and event going off with a bang. On the top line is premier fiddle player Mac who plunges from Irish set dances into the jazz style of Stephan Grappelli with surprising ease. On guitar and vocals is John whose playing is a startling combination of cross rhythms/ jazz chords and counter melodies that produce completely original arrangements of the songs. With a background on the London music scene he brings many diverse influences to the band. In the rhythm section there is the wild and enigmatic Bodhran playing of James ,complimented with his gravel voice and percussion. Lo on 5 and 4 string banjo provide a unique Irish/Celtic sound that enhances all their songs and tunes, modeling himself on Barney McKenna of the Dubliners. Some of the photos only show a three piece band as the banjo player is a more recent addtion.

The band have a vast selection of Irish and Scottish tunes they play and sing, including Rocky Road to Dublin, Cork hornpipe, Chief O'Neill's, Drowsy maggie, Whisky in the jar, Galway Girl, Star of the county down, Black velvet band, Liverpool, Swallow tail Jig, The Banshee, 7 drunken nights, Tell me ma, John Ryan's, Liverpool, and many many more Irish songs, with Edinburgh, a hundred pipers, Marie's wedding, We're no awa ta bide awa, and many more. They can also sing a few American song by Johnny Cash.and play some bagpipe tunes on request.
